"Love Spent" was originally conceived by Jean Baptiste, DJ Replay and Alain Whyte as an instrumental track. Priscilla Renea later wrote lyrics for the song and recorded the first vocal demo. Apart from changing some of the lyrics, Madonna adjusted parts of the melody.
"Falling Free": Laurie Mayer composed the melody based on pre-existing lyrics. There have been conflicting reports whether Joe Henry wrote the lyrics alone or in collaboration with Madonna.
As for "Give Me All Your Luvin'" and "Masterpiece", there have been conflicting reports regarding Madonna's involvement. However, Madonna had never met the co-writers of "Masterpiece" before the Golden Globe ceremony.
